Transaction bf178b2ae4196816032e246b63c6fe27bc6a1e93ed26579884234c4cc9b3fce2
1 Input
1 Output
-
bf178b2ae4196816032e246b63c6fe27bc6a1e93ed26579884234c4cc9b3fce2:0
- value
- 418446
- script pubkey
- OP_0 OP_PUSHBYTES_20 d50254ba5bb41b38076be3c5737a687b87d499e0
- address
- bc1q65p9fwjmksdnspmtu0zhx7ng0wrafx0qqxsv2q